There are actually 3 kinds of ferries. Most of the ferrytrips are by small yellow ferryboats (lossi in Finnish) or by a bit larger ones(lautta in Finnish) and are free. Three of the trips are by bigger whitevessels and they charge small fee for the trip. This is however included in thepackage.

Outline Itinerary

Day 1. Turku   Arrive Helsinki, train to Turku.

Day 2. Turku – Kustavi –(65 km/39 mi)  Pickup your bike from close to the hotel and continue by bike to the nearby town ofNaantali, an idyllic seaside village with cobbled streets and old wooden housesaround a bustling harbor. Naantali is a beautiful holiday town with its longtradition as a spa resort. Its special character stems from the history and thecharm for the sea and the archipelago.  Soon after Naantali the island hopping begins, first with astunning ride across the bridge to Merimasku and then take a break frompedaling with a relaxing forty-five minute ferry journey.  Continue on by bike to your over nightaccommodation.

Day 3.  Kustavi  Rest day or circularride on Kustavi.  Take time to visit theold wooden church, the caves and Kustavi Museum.

Day 4.  Kustavi – Inio – Houtskar – Korpoo –Nauvo – (60km/36 mi) Seven ferry journeys today as the real heart of thearchipelago is reached. First a 25 minutes ferry trip to Inio Island (constantconnection). Sights in Inio island: The church of Sophia Wilhemina and naturetrail of Norrby, which goes on top of the hill Kasberget – great view over thearchipelago!! Then by ferry into Island to Houtskar Island (one departure inevery 2 hours, week-ends more seldom, duration 1 hour). Sights in Houtskar: observationtower of Borgber, lookout spot of Trollberg and the church of Sangta Maria. OnHoutskar Island there are two very short ferry rides on the island itself (inBjorko and in Kivimo, constant ferry connection) which has some of the region’smost challenging cycling, but you can rest on the half hour ferry ride HoutskarIsland Korpoo Island (one departure every hour, duration 30 minutes). Sights inKorpoo Island are Korpo greystone church from 14th century andKorpoo gard – the center of Korpoo from early 19th century withunique architectural style. From Korpoo it is a short hop to Nauvo, (severaldeparture every hour, duration 5 minutes) where you overnight.   Sights in Nauvo;  the medieval greystone church and the Gyttja district museum.

Day 5. Nauva Island.  Spending a second night on Nauvo Islandthere are several choices of circular cycling routes, plus the possibility togo canoeing or take a traditional seaside sauna.

Day6.  Nauvo – Rymaltyla –Naantali (65km/40 mi)  Take the ferry from Nauvo harbor back to the mainland and continue bybike via Rymattyla.  Rymattyla has 400islands in the municipality.  Cyclefurther to the Rymattyla village center. Visit St Jacobs church, several handicraft shops and even buy directlyfrom the farmers.  From Rymattyla youcycle back to Naantali.

Day7:  Naantali – Turku (14 km/8 mi)  Ashort ride back to Turku, and enjoy a ride around the historic city of Turku.
